Title :
An implementation of configurable digital watermarking system in MPEG video encoder

Abstract :
A new VLSI architecture of a real-time communication-based watermarking system for the spatial and transform domain is presented. The communication-based watermarking technique applied spread spectrum techniques and a perceptual visual model to build a watermarking system in which it is suitable for raw video sequence watermarking. The proposed architecture is adequate for specific function IP combining with a real-time video encoder.
